Current Seed Audio AI Workflows
Seed Audio AI currently exposes three browser workflows:
- Text to Speech: paste a script, choose a voice, adjust delivery controls, generate, preview, and download.
- Voice Clone: upload reference audio only when you have rights or clear permission to use that voice.
- Voice Design: describe a reusable private voice and use it for future generations.
